Thymeleaf是官方推荐的显示引擎,这篇文章主要介绍怎么让spring boot整合Thymeleaf. 它是一个适用于Web和独立环境的现代服务器端Java模板引擎。本章案例主要功能还是添加一本书,查看一本书的明细,以及返回所有的书籍。这次项目中用到两个数据表。 Thymeleaf是官方推荐的显示引擎,这篇文章主要介绍怎么让spring boot
本文摘自:https://mp.weixin.qq.com/s/UJhXP5BsiGblIvlA0xFdMw 傍晚时分,警报声乍起,整个Linux帝国都陷入了惊恐之中。 安全部长迅速召集大家商讨应对之策。 “诸位,突发情况,CPU占用率突然飙升,并且长时间没有降下来的趋势,CPU工厂的阿Q向我们表达
原创 2021-05-30 23:24:26
861阅读
# 实现Spring Boot配置CPU教程 ## 1. 事情流程 ```mermaid journey title Spring Boot配置CPU教程流程 section 开始 开始 -> 开始配置 -> 配置完成 end ``` ## 2. 步骤及代码示例 | 步骤 | 操作 | 代码示例 | | --- | --- | --- | | 1
原创 2024-07-09 05:10:10
42阅读
# Spring Boot CPU 设置详解 ## 引言 在开发和部署Java应用程序时,合理设置CPU资源是非常重要的。当服务器资源有限时,我们需要合理地配置CPU的使用情况,以便最大化利用服务器性能。本文将介绍如何在Spring Boot应用程序中设置CPU资源,并提供相应的代码示例。 ## 背景 Spring Boot是一个用于构建Java应用程序的开发框架,它具有简单易用、快速开发
原创 2024-01-17 07:38:20
565阅读
高性能问题 内容管理JMH java microbenchmark harness java单元性能测试JMH使用@BenchMarkMode 设置基准测试的模式 【方法或者类】@OutPutTimeUnit 报告结果的默认时间单位【类、方法】@Warmup 预热,设置具体的配置参数如次数,时间等@Measurement 类似预热,但是设置的是测量时的@Fork 整体测试几次@State 设置配置
CPU狂飙900%,该怎么处理?
原创 精选 2024-03-21 23:07:33
518阅读
# 如何解决Spring Boot程序CPU高的问题 ## 简介 作为一名经验丰富的开发者,我们经常会遇到一些性能问题,比如Spring Boot程序CPU高。今天,我将带领你解决这个问题,并教会你如何定位和解决这类性能问题。 ## 流程示意图 ```mermaid erDiagram 确认问题 --> 分析问题 --> 定位问题 --> 解决问题 ``` ## 步骤说明 | 步
原创 2024-03-06 04:13:04
464阅读
# 如何在Spring Boot中限制CPU数量 ## 1. 整体流程 首先,我们需要创建一个Spring Boot应用,并使用相关的配置来限制CPU数量。下面是实现这一目标的步骤: | 步骤 | 操作 | | ---- | ---- | | 1 | 创建Spring Boot应用 | | 2 | 添加相关依赖 | | 3 | 配置CPU限制参数 | | 4 | 测试应用 | ## 2.
原创 2024-05-31 06:12:22
209阅读
Spring Cloud】SpringBoot 2.4 前后 Spring Cloud Config 的变化前言约定主题oldBootstrapApplicationListenerspring-cloud-config-serverspring-cloud-config-clientConfigServiceBootstrapConfigurationPropertySourceBootstr
转载 2024-02-13 20:25:31
143阅读
精品原创技术分享,知识的组装工前言在我们开发过程中,无法避免的会出现所谓的垃圾代码,导致服务器的CPU一直处于100%。但我们应用已经上线,导致服务器CPU居高,但又不知道哪边出现的问题,我们应该怎么去找出哪边的代码出现问题呢?今天老顾就介绍几种工具去快速定位。演示代码我们先来编写一下代码,新建springboot的maven项目,创建web服务,引入SpringBoot内置web容器,pom.x
在微服务架构日益普及的今天,性能优化成为了开发者们关注的焦点之一。在这篇博文中,我们将会解决“如何在 Spring Boot 中获取 CPU 核数”的问题。了解 CPU 核数的目的,一方面可以使程序根据可用的资源进行合理分配,另一方面也可以帮助我们在运行大规模微服务时进行容器编排与性能优化。接下来,我们将通过多个模块进行详细探讨。 ## 背景定位 在云计算和容器化的时代,应用的性能不仅依赖于业
原创 6月前
67阅读
Zuul的配置文件详解目录Zuul的配置文件详解1、zuul配置zuul的超时时间配置:host最大连接数配置路由配置前綴配置反向代理过滤headers最大信号量2、hystrix配置hystrix的超时时间配置:hystrix的隔离策略设置HystrixCommand的执行是否有超时限制。执行属性配置回退属性配置断路器属性配置指标属性配置请求上下文属性配置合并属性配置线程池属性配置3、ribbo
最近有位小伙伴面试了网易,遇到了一个 性能类的面试题:CPU飙升900%,该怎么处理?可惜的是,上面的问题,这个小伙没有回答理想。最终,导致他网易之路,终止在二面,非常可惜首先,说明一下问题:CPU飙升200% 以上是生产容易发生的场景场景:1:MySQL进程飙升900%大家在使用MySQL过程,想必都有遇到过CPU突然过高,或者达到200%以上的情况。数据库执行查询或数据修改操作时,系统需要消耗
原创 2024-06-06 10:07:33
38阅读
尼恩提示:大家介绍场景的时候,就说自己主要涉及了两个场景, Java进程飙升900%、MySQL进程飙升900%两种场景,其实,这
原创 7月前
25阅读
1.1 扫包优化@SpringBootApplication注解自动获取应用的配置信息,会给应用带来一些副作用。由自动配置( auto-configuration )和 组件扫描 ( component scanning )组成,这跟使用 @Configuration、@EnableAutoConfiguration 和 @ComponentScan 三个注解的作用是一样的。这样做给开发
转载 9月前
144阅读
总结:整理不易,如果对你有帮助,可否点赞关注一下?更多详细内容请参考:企业级K8s集群运维实战 1、在当前实验环境中安装K8S1.25.14版本,出现了一个问题,就是在pod中访问百度网站,大概时间有10s多,这个时间太长了,尝试了各种办法,都解决不了,后面尝试安装了了1.26.15版本就没这个问题,很神奇,希望这个问题能帮到一些朋友,如果你也有遇到这个问题并有解决方案,可以告诉我,本人不胜感激!
转载 2024-08-09 07:06:28
191阅读
作者: 纪兵背景为了更好地实现对项目的管理,我们将组内一个项目迁移到MDP框架(基于Spring Boot),随后我们就发现系统会频繁报出Swap区域使用量过高的异常。笔者被叫去帮忙查看原因,发现配置了4G堆内内存,但是实际使用的物理内存竟然高达7G,确实不正常。JVM参数配置是“-XX:MetaspaceSize=256M -XX:MaxMetaspaceSize=256M -XX:+Alway
转载 2023-09-26 16:09:01
1086阅读
# Spring Boot获取系统CPU、内存、磁盘大小 ## 简介 在开发过程中,我们经常需要获取系统的CPU、内存和磁盘大小等信息。本文将介绍如何使用Spring Boot来获取这些系统信息。我们将按照以下步骤来实现:
原创 2023-12-02 12:56:26
795阅读
 目录一、负载均衡原理:负载均衡流程:LoadBalancerInterceptor:LoadBalancerClient: 负载均衡策略IRule :完整流程: 二、负载均衡策略:三、自定义负载均衡策略:1.方式一:Bean组件2.方式二:配置文件四、饥饿加载:一、负载均衡原理:负载均衡流程:     &n
 使用 Spring Boot 会涉及到各种各样的配置,如开发、测试、线上就至少 3 套配置信息了。Spring Boot 可以轻松的帮助我们使用相同的代码就能使开发、测试、线上环境使用不同的配置。在 Spring Boot 里面,可以使用以下几种方式来加载配置。本章内容基于 Spring Boot 2.0 进行详解。1、properties文件;2、YAML文件;3、系统环境变量;4、
转载 2024-06-06 13:58:48
50阅读
  • 1
  • 2
  • 3
  • 4
  • 5